
The National Breast Imaging Academy (NBIA) eLearning programme, hosted on the e-Learning for Healthcare (e-LfH) platform, offers an extensive range of resources designed to enhance skills and knowledge across all aspects of breast imaging and associated disciplines. With over 150 sessions available, the programme provides comprehensive coverage of breast imaging, breast surgery, pathology, nursing, oncology, and risk & prevention.
Who is the programme for?
While the programme is a key resource for trainee mammographers, breast clinicians, and radiologists, supporting both self-directed learning and formal training programmes, it’s also a valuable tool for qualified professionals. Whether you’re looking to update your skills or undertake Continuing Professional Development (CPD), the NBIA eLearning sessions are an excellent way to stay current with the latest advancements in breast imaging.
Why choose NBIA eLearning?
- Expert content: All sessions are written by UK-based experts, ensuring high-quality, evidence-based material.
- Convenience: The programme is quick and easy to access from home or work, compatible with various devices.
- Cost: The sessions are free to all NHS staff, making it an accessible resource for professional development.
